To travel from Honolulu to Columbus, you must take a flight with at least one connection, typically in hubs like Chicago, Denver, or Charlotte. The total travel time is usually 12 to 15 hours. You will arrive at John Glenn Columbus International Airport (CMH), which is about 10 miles from downtown. This route connects the Pacific islands to the growing, vibrant capital of Ohio.

Total Distance: Driving distance N/A, straight-line air distance 7,000 km.

Travel Tips
  • Transportation
    Columbus is best explored by car, though downtown is walkable.
  • Weather
    Winters can be cold and snowy; pack appropriate clothing.
  • Dining
    Try the local food scene in the Short North and German Village areas.
  • Walking
    The downtown area and the Scioto Mile are great for walking.
  • Airport Transit
    The COTA AirConnect bus is a convenient way to reach downtown from CMH.
